  • We introduce a new fabrication process for antireflective structured surfaces. A 4-inch silicon wafer was dipped in a suspension of 300-nm-diameter silica particles dispersed in a toluene solution. When the wafer was drawn out of the suspension, a hexagonally packed monolayer structure of particles self-assembled on almost the complete wafer surface. Due to the simple process, this could be applied to micro- and nano-patterning. The self-assembled silica particles worked as a mask for the subsequent reactive ion etching. An array of nanometer-sized pits could be fabricated since the regions that correspond to the small gaps between particles were selectively etched off. As etching progressed, the pits became deeper and combined with neighboring pits due to side-etching to produce an array of cone-like structures. We investigated the effect of etching conditions on antireflection properties, and the optimum shape was a nano-cone with height and spacing of 500 nm and 300 nm, respectively. This nano-structured surface was prepared on a $30\;{\times}\;10-mm$ area. The reflectivity of the surface was reduced 97% for wavelengths in the range 400-700 nm.

  • The cooling capacity of a micro-heat pipe is mainly governed by the magnitude of capillary pressure induced in the wick structure. For microchannel wicks, a higher capillary pressure is achievable for narrower and deeper channels. In this study, a metallic micro-heat pipe adopting high-aspect-ratio microchannel wicks is fabricated. Micromachining of high-aspect-ratio microchannels is done using the laser-induced wet etching technique in which a focused laser beam irradiates the workpiece placed in a liquid etchant along a desired channel pattern. Because of the direct writing characteristic of the laser-induced wet etching method, no mask is necessary and the fabrication procedure is relatively simple. Deep microchannels of an aspect ratio close to 10 can be readily fabricated with little heat damage of the workpiece. The laser-induced wet etching process for the fabrication of high-aspect-ratio microchannels in 0.5mm thick stainless steel foil is presented in detail. The shape and size variations of microchannels with respect to the process variables, such as laser power, scanning speed, number of scans, and etchant concentration are closely examined. Also, the fabrication of a flat micro-heat pipe based on the high-aspect-ratio microchannels is demonstrated.

  • In the nano-scale Si processing, patterning processes based on multilevel resist structures becoming more critical due to continuously decreasing resist thickness and feature size. In particular, highly selective etching of the first dielectric layer with resist patterns are great importance. In this work, process window for the infinitely high etch selectivity of silicon oxynitride (SiON) layers and silicon nitride (Si3N4) with EUV resist was investigated during etching of SiON/EUV resist and Si3N4/EUV resist in a CH2F2/N2/Ar dual-frequency superimposed capacitive coupled plasma (DFS-CCP) by varying the process parameters, such as the CH2F2 and N2 flow ratio and low-frequency source power (PLF). It was found that the CH2F2/N2 flow ratio was found to play a critical role in determining the process window for ultra high etch selectivity, due to the differences in change of the degree of polymerization on SiON, Si3N4, and EUV resist. Control of N2 flow ratio gave the possibility of obtaining the ultra high etch selectivity by keeping the steady-state hydrofluorocarbon layer thickness thin on the SiON and Si3N4 surface due to effective formation of HCN etch by-products and, in turn, in continuous SiON and Si3N4 etching, while the hydrofluorocarbon layer is deposited on the EUV resist surface.

  • An inductively coupled plasma etching process to replace an existing slower rate reactive ion etching process for $60{\mu}m$ diameter via-holes using Cl2/BCl3 gases has been investigated. Process pressure and platen power were varied at a constant ICP coil power to reproduce the RIE etched $200{\mu}m$ deep via profile, at high etch rate. Desired etch profile was obtained at 40 m Torr pressure, 950 W coil power, 90W platen power with an etch rate ${\sim}4{\mu}m$/min and via etch yield >90% over a 3-inch wafer, using $24{\mu}m$ thick photoresist mask. The etch uniformity and reproducibility obtained for the process were better than 4%. The metallized via-hole dc resistance measured was ${\sim}0.5{\Omega}$ and via inductance value measured was $\sim$83 pH.

  • In order to protect the patterned mask from contamination during lithography process, pellicle has become a critical component for Extreme Ultraviolet (EUV) lithography technology. According to EUV pellicle requirements, the pellicle should have high EUV transmittance and robust mechanical property. In this study, silicon nitride, which is well-known for its remarkable mechanical property, was used as a pellicle membrane material to achieve high EUV transmittance. Since long silicon wet etching process time aggravates notching effect causing stress concentration on the edge or corner of etched structure, the remaining membrane is prone to fracture at the end of etch process. To overcome this notching effect and attain high transmittance, we began preparing a rather thick (200 nm) $SiN_x$ membrane which can be stably manufactured and was thinned into 43 nm thickness with HF wet etching process. The measured EUV transmittance shows similar values to the simulated result. Therefore, the result shows possibilities of HF thinning processes for $SiN_x$ EUV pellicle fabrication.

  • EUV (Extreme Ultraviolet) pellicle which protects a mask from contamination became a critical issue for the application of EUV lithography to high-volume manufacturing. However, researches of EUV pellicle are still delayed due to no typical manufacturing methods for large-scale EUV pellicle. In this study, EUV pellicle membrane manufacturing method using not only KOH (potassium hydroxide) wet etching process but also a water bath was suggested for uniform etchant temperature distribution. KOH wet etching rates according to KOH solution concentration and solution temperature were confirmed and proper etch condition was selected. After KOH wet etching condition was set, $5cm{\times}5cm$ SiNx (silicon nitride) pellicle membrane with 80% EUV transmittance was successfully manufactured. Transmittance results showed the feasibility of wet etching method with water bath as a large-scale EUV pellicle manufacturing method.

  • The edge ring placed on the outside of the electrostatic chuck (ESC) is a key component for protecting the ESC and controlling the etching uniformity of the edge of the wafer. Therefore, it is very important to understand the etching phenomenon of edge rings for edge ring management and equipment homeostasis. In this study, a specimen with SiO2 hard mask and underlying Si mold was installed on the edge ring surface and the etching results were measured by varying the edge ring 2MHz RF power. By developing PI-VM model with high prediction accuracy and analyzing the roles of key parameters in the model, we were able to evaluate the effect of plasma and sheath characteristics around the edge ring on edge ring erosion. This analysis method provided information necessary for edge ring maintenance and operation.

  • The varous techniques for fabrication of si or metal tip as a field emission electron source have been reported due to great potential capabilities of flat panel display application. In this report, 240nm thermal oxide was initially grown at the p-type (100) (5-25 ohm-cm) 4 inch Si wafer and 310nm Si3N4 thin layer was deposited using low pressure chemical vapor deposition technique(LPCVD). The 2 micron size dot array was photolithographically patterned. The KOH anisotropic etching of the silicon substrate was utilized to provide V-groove formation. After formation of the V-groove shape, dry oxidation at 100$0^{\circ}C$ for 600 minutes was followed. In this procedure, the orientation dependent oxide growth was performed to have a etch-mask for dry etching. The thicknesses of the grown oxides on the (111) surface and on the (100) etch stop surface were found to be ~330nm and ~90nm, respectively. The reactive ion etching by 100 watt, 9 mtorr, 40 sccm Cl2 feed gas using inductively coupled plasma (ICP) system was performed in order to etch ~90nm SiO layer on the bottom of the etch stop and to etch the Si layer on the bottom. The 300 watt RF power was connected to the substrate in order to supply ~(-500)eV. The negative ion energy would enhance the directional anisotropic etching of the Cl2 RIE. After etching, remaining thickness of the oxide on the (111) was measured to be ~130nm by scanning electron microscopy.

  • It is well known that magnetic random access memory (MRAM) is nonvolatile memory devices using ferromagnetic materials. MRAM has the merits such as fast access time, unlimited read/write endurance and nonvolatility. Although DRAM has many advantages containing high storage density, fast access time and low power consumption, it becomes volatile when the power is turned off. Owing to the attractive advantages of MRAM, MRAM is being spotlighted as an alternative device in the future. MRAM consists of mag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) stack and complementary metal- oxide semiconductor (CMOS). MTJ stacks are composed of various magnetic materials. FePt thin films are used as a pinned layer of MTJ stack. Up to date, an inductively coupled plasma reactive ion etching (ICPRIE) method of MTJ stacks showed better results in terms of etch rate and etch profile than any other methods such as ion milling, chemical assisted ion etching (CAIE), reactive ion etching (RIE). In order to improve etch profiles without redepositon, a better etching process of MTJ stack needs to be developed by using different etch gases and etch parameters. In this research, influences of $O_2$ gas on the etching characteristics of FePt thin films were investigated. FePt thin films were etched using ICPRIE in $CH_4/O_2/Ar$ gas mix. The etch rate and the etch selectivity were investigated in various $O_2$ concentrations. The etch profiles were studied in varying etch parameters such as coil rf power, dc-bias voltage, and gas pressure. TiN was employed as a hard mask. For observation etch profiles, field emission scanning electron microscopy (FESEM) was used.

  • Currently, the flash memory and the dynamic random access memory (DRAM) have been used in a variety of applications. However, the downsizing of devices and the increasing density of recording medias are now in progress. So there are many demands for development of new semiconductor memory for next generation. Magnetic random access memory (MRAM) is one of the prospective semiconductor memories with excellent features including non-volatility, fast access time, unlimited read/write endurance, low operating voltage, and high storage density. MRAM is composed of magnetic tunnel junction (MTJ) stack and complementary metal-oxide semiconductor (CMOS). The MTJ stack consists of various magnetic materials, metals, and a tunneling barrier layer. Recently, MgO thin films have attracted a great attention as the prominent candidates for a tunneling barrier layer in the MTJ stack instead of the conventional Al2O3 films, because it has low Gibbs energy, low dielectric constant and high tunneling magnetoresistance value. For the successful etching of high density MRAM, the etching characteristics of MgO thin films as a tunneling barrier layer should be developed. In this study, the etch characteristics of MgO thin films have been investigated in various gas mixes using an inductively coupled plasma reactive ion etching (ICPRIE). The Cl2/Ar, CH3OH/Ar, and CH4/Ar gas mix were employed to find an optimized etching gas for MgO thin film etching. TiN thin films were employed as a hard mask to increase the etch selectivity. The etch rates were obtained using surface profilometer and etch profiles were observed by using the field emission scanning electron microscopy (FESEM).
